If you see a property that you feel deserves a BBC Award you may nominate that property, all that is
required is the address. The council will then vote and the address is submitted to City Neighborhood
Planning Office who will then proceed with the issuing of the Award. Note – once we submit the
addresses the City takes control of the process and we have no say when an address will be awarded.
If any member should have a question regarding an address that was submitted they need only
ask and the inquiry will be made to the City and the outcome will be documented in the minutes.
